Bound Noun  

1. 어떤 형편이나 결과를 나타내는 말.

1. SEM: A bound noun indicating certain circumstances or results.

2. 어떻게 하겠다는 생각을 나타내는 말.

2. SEM: A bound noun indicating a plan to do something.

3. 미루어 가정함을 나타내는 말.

3. SEM: A bound noun indicating judgment by guessing.

🗣️ Pronunciation, Application: (셈ː)

📚 Annotation: 주로 '-은/는 셈이다', '-은/는 셈으로'로 쓴다.
